This May, the Singapore Film Society celebrates women's resilience through a curated selection of films created by filmmakers in Hong Kong, Malaysia, and Taiwan. Across boundaries, perspectives, and storytelling styles, the programme brings together three distinct voices from across the Chinese-speaking world.

The Waves Will Carry Us (人生海海) (2025)

When Ah Yao returns to Malaysia for his father’s funeral, he expects grief, not chaos. But everything turns upside down when the religious police storm in, claiming his father—who secretly converted to Islam—must be buried in an Islamic cemetery. Refusing to let go, Ah Yao and his siblings set out on a wild, darkly comedic journey to reclaim the body, confronting cultural clashes, family secrets, and absurd obstacles along the way.
